
Many homeowners assume that bigger is better when it comes to AC units. In reality, using a bigger unit than you actually need can create several problems, from increasing energy costs to causing the unit to wear out faster. On the other hand, an undersized air conditioner may struggle to keep up during Missouri’s hot summer days.
If you’re considering replacing your air conditioner, understanding how HVAC professionals determine the correct size can help you make a smarter investment.
Why AC Size Matters More Than Most People Realize
HVAC systems are typically measured in tons, with most residential units ranging from two to five tons. However, this doesn’t actually refer to the unit’s weight (thankfully!). Instead, it’s a measure of the unit’s cooling capacity.
Larger homes require an AC unit with a larger cooling capacity. With that said, the size of your home isn’t the only factor that determines what AC unit you need; factors like window placement, ceiling height, and home layout are all important to consider, too.
The goal isn’t to install the largest system possible, but rather to find a system that matches your home’s unique cooling needs. When an air conditioner is properly sized, it can maintain consistent indoor temperatures and operate efficiently. When it’s too large or too small for the home it serves, problems arise.

What Happens If Your Air Conditioner Is Too Small?
An undersized air conditioner may struggle to keep your home cool, especially during the summer when temperatures start to climb.
Some common signs of an undersized system include:
- The air conditioner runs almost constantly
- Indoor temperatures never quite reach the thermostat setting
- Certain rooms remain warmer than others
- High energy bills
During Springfield’s hottest days, an undersized unit might run for hours without ever adequately cooling your home. Along with the obvious comfort problems this creates, it can also lead to increased energy costs and a system that wears out faster than it should.
What Happens If Your Air Conditioner Is Too Large?
You might be surprised to learn that an oversized air conditioner can be just as problematic as an undersized one.
A larger system will cool your home very quickly. That may sound like a benefit at first, but it creates an issue known as short cycling.
Short cycling occurs when a system reaches the thermostat setting too rapidly and shuts off before completing a full cooling cycle, which leads to issues such as:
- Uneven temperatures throughout the home
- Increased humidity levels indoors
- Higher energy consumption
- More wear on system components
- Reduced equipment lifespan
Arguably the biggest of these issues is the fact that an oversized system won’t properly control humidity in your home. When a system short cycles, it doesn’t run long enough to keep humidity levels in check, leaving your home feeling cool but still sticky and uncomfortable.
Is Square Footage Enough to Determine AC Size?

Square footage is an important factor to take into account when choosing an AC unit, but it’s only one piece of the puzzle.
That’s the problem with many online calculators designed to estimate AC size—they can give you a rough estimate of what you need based on your home’s size, but they don’t account for the many variables that influence cooling requirements.
Depending on their construction and layout, two homes with identical square footage may require completely different HVAC systems.
Factors That Influence Air Conditioner Sizing
When you work with an HVAC professional like the cooling experts at Jon Wayne Heating & Air, there are several factors aside from square footage alone that they will look at to determine which AC unit size you need:
Insulation Levels
If your home is well-insulated, it will retain conditioned air better. This reduces cooling demands, which in turn reduces the size of the system you need.
Window Placement
Large windows, particularly those facing south or west, can significantly increase heat gain during the summer.
Ceiling Height
The higher the ceilings are in your home, the more air volume it contains. Ultimately, air volume is what determines how much space the unit has to cool, not square footage.
Home Layout
The layout of your home influences how air is distributed. For example, open-concept homes distribute air differently than homes with lots of rooms and hallways.
Ductwork Condition

Local Climate
How hot it gets during the summer season obviously has a major impact on the size of the AC unit you need. Springfield summers are known for being hot and humid, so homeowners in the area typically need larger systems compared to those who live further north.
